Kemapoxy 131 Primex is a high performance, solvent free, two component (2K) clear structural epoxy primer engineered for the comprehensive sealing and priming of concrete substrates.
Technical Property | Official Certified Value | Engineering Benefit |
Classification | Two-Component (2K) Solvent-Free Clear Epoxy Primer | Provides superior sub-surface consolidation and inter-coat bonding |
Penetration Depth | Ultra-Low Viscosity Capillary Action Fluid | Reconstitutes weak concrete top-layers and binds micro-dust particles |
Interfacial Bond Modulus | High-Anchor Adhesion Overcoming Concrete Tensile Limits | Guarantees zero peeling or film separation under dynamic facility traffic |
Porosity Management | Full Hermetic Capillary Pore Sealing | Prevents air bubble tracking (pinholes) in heavy topcoat systems |
Early Chemical Guard | Reliable Immunity to Alkaline Moisture and Sub-floor Salts | Safely locks down sub-base moisture tracking below the finished floor |

Substrate Profiling & Preparation: Concrete surfaces must be structurally sound and fully dry (moisture content below 4%). Slabs must undergo mechanical diamond grinding or shot-blasting to eliminate surface laitance, curing compounds, and oils, followed by thorough industrial vacuuming.
Technical Compounding: Empty Component B completely into Component A according to the exact factory weight ratios prescribed by CMB. Blend using a slow-speed mechanical agitator to achieve a flawless clear homogeny while avoiding vortex air entrapment.
Execution Technique: Apply the mixed primer systematically using high-quality rollers, squeegees, or brushes, ensuring the concrete is fully saturated. For highly porous or hungry concrete sections, a secondary wet-on-dry primer coat is strongly recommended.
Recoat Window Management: Allow the applied primer to transition into a slightly tacky or hard-dry state for 2026 processing timelines, strictly adhering to technical intervals before applying self-leveling compounds to maximize inter-coat chemical fusion.
